Output e78d8187a0fb1df95f3a6003f19a00a6c876524afabdf222e9c30b0e1def8953:2

value
2078294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 037feddc7d978122a9885028b2742d452a62a8d9 OP_EQUAL
address
321XCntvpHFk7EWEktxABAjAJjDw4TUb9c
transaction
e78d8187a0fb1df95f3a6003f19a00a6c876524afabdf222e9c30b0e1def8953
spent
true